Birthing is a comprehensive guide to pregnancy, birth, and beyond, written by Davina McCall and featuring expert advice from midwife Marley Hall and a team of leading experts. It covers fertility and conception, pregnancy care, birth choices, the fourth trimester, emotional wellbeing, sex and intimacy, representation that matters, real stories, and looking after your baby. The book aims to empower women with confidence and clarity and birth they deserve, regardless of their path to parenthood.

Birthing: Your Honest, Expert Guide to Pregnancy, Birth, and Beyond


Birthing is your honest, expert guide to pregnancy, birth, and beyond, featuring everything you need to feel informed, supported, and empowered. From the bestselling author of Menopausing comes a bold, honest, and practical guide to conception, pregnancy, birth, and beyond. In Birthing, Davina McCall, together with midwife Marley Hall and a team of leading experts, lifts the lid on the questions women often feel too afraid or too embarrassed to ask. Inside, you'll find:


  • Fertility & conception – IVF explained clearly, plus advice on what really helps (and what doesn't).

  • Pregnancy care – Midwife Marley's step-by-step guidance, from antenatal care to preparing for labour.

  • Your changing body – how to stay strong and comfortable throughout pregnancy and post-partum.

  • Birth choices – understanding your options, managing pain, and knowing your rights and a supportive look at what happens throughout the birthing process.

  • The fourth trimester – practical advice for recovery, feeding, and the reality of life with a newborn.

  • Emotional wellbeing – coping with anxiety, financial pressures, identity shifts, the mental load of new motherhood, and supporting your mental health throughout it all.

  • Sex & intimacy – an open, honest look at relationships and intimacy during and after pregnancy.

  • Representation that matters – vital insights into Black maternal health and why tackling inequalities saves lives.

  • Real stories – empowering voices from women sharing their honest experiences.

  • Looking after your baby – advice on feeding, crying, sleeping, and everything in between in those early days.


Unflinching, supportive, and full of expert knowledge, Birthing is here to empower you with the confidence and clarity and birth you deserve – whatever your path to parenthood.
